1. Key Metrics to Analyze Developer Engagement and Retention

Understanding developer engagement begins with measuring the right KPIs tailored to developer activities:

  • Active Developer Rate: Track daily, weekly, and monthly unique developer sessions to gauge ongoing platform usage.
  • Session Length & Frequency: Analyze time spent per session and repeat visit intervals to identify engagement depth.
  • Feature Adoption Rate: Monitor the percentage of developers using core tools or APIs to reveal feature relevance.
  • Retention Rate: Measure users retained at 30, 60, 90, and 180 days to evaluate long-term stickiness.
  • Churn Rate: Identify when and why developers disengage.
  • Contribution Metrics: Count code commits, forum posts, bug reports, and documentation updates — all indicating active involvement.
  • Support & Feedback Interactions: Examine developer participation in forums, surveys, and help resources to assess community health.

These metrics form the foundation for identifying behavioral patterns and pinpointing retention drivers.


2. Developer Engagement Patterns Over Six Months: Data-Backed Phases

Analyzing engagement trends from over 1,000 developers uncovers three critical phases:

Phase 1: Onboarding & Exploration (0-30 Days)

  • Early touchpoints shape retention: Developers completing initial tutorials or using at least three key features in the first two weeks have 60% higher 90-day retention.
  • Community involvement drives stickiness: Participation in forums and Q&A correlates with a 30% increase in return visits.
  • Clear onboarding reduces churn: Poor onboarding leads to a 5x higher bounce rate.

Phase 2: Usage Expansion & Skill Building (1-3 Months)

  • Diverse feature engagement extends sessions: Combining API usage with IDE plugins correlates with 45% longer session durations.
  • Learning resource consumption rises: Accessing video tutorials, webinars, and detailed documentation increases platform interaction by 35%.
  • Active contributions boost loyalty: Developers contributing to open-source projects or forums retain at a 70% rate at six months.

Phase 3: Loyalty & Advocacy (3-6 Months)

  • Personalized dashboards increase retention by 50%. Tracking project milestones and customizing workflows enhances engagement.
  • Collaboration tools double active user lifespan, highlighting the importance of team-based features.
  • Gamification elements like badges and leaderboards drive a 40% engagement uplift during this phase.

3. High-Impact Features Driving Developer Retention

Based on analytics and industry standards, these key features substantially improve retention:

Streamlined & Interactive Onboarding

  • Guided walkthroughs with sandbox environments accelerate feature discovery.
  • Progress bars and checklists incentivize tutorial completion.
  • Personalized onboarding tailored to skill level boosts activation rates.

Comprehensive API Access & Integration Support

  • Well-documented, versioned APIs foster developer confidence.
  • Multi-language SDKs and client libraries ease adoption.
  • Plug-and-play integrations with popular tools reduce friction.

Robust Collaboration Tools

  • Shared repositories and workspaces increase daily active users.
  • Inline code review and commenting improve engagement and code quality.
  • Real-time chats and notifications keep teams aligned.

Vibrant Community & Support Ecosystem

  • Active forums and Q&A platforms encourage peer support and knowledge exchange.
  • Regular expert AMAs and webinars build trust.
  • Recognition programs with badges and spotlight articles motivate ongoing participation.

Extensive Learning Resources

  • Video tutorials, webinars, and live coding sessions accommodate diverse learning styles.
  • Code labs and interactive challenges reinforce practical skills.
  • Clear, searchable, up-to-date documentation enhances satisfaction.

Gamification & Reward Systems

  • Milestone badges, points, and leaderboards incentivize consistent activity.
  • Rewards and perks motivate retention and contribution without causing fatigue.

Advanced Analytics & Personalization

  • Usage dashboards provide developers with insights into their progress.
  • AI-driven recommendations deliver relevant content and collaboration opportunities.
  • Customizable interfaces allow users to tailor workflows.

4. Real-World Examples of Developer Retention Strategies

GitHub: Collaboration-Driven Stickiness

  • Combines code hosting, pull requests, and integrated reviews.
  • Strong API ecosystem and contribution graphs encourage ongoing activity.

Stack Overflow: Community & Learning Focus

  • Reputation system fosters a thriving knowledge-sharing culture.
  • Personalized question feeds increase daily engagement.
